Everything you do depends on the strength and flexibility of your spine. In order to move through a wide range of motion on a daily basis your spine needs to be strong and flexible. The bottom line is that some point in our lives, we are bound to experience back pain. Here are a few yoga poses to help strengthen your back.

  • Seated Spinal Twists
  • Windshield Wiper Twists
  • Plank Pose
  • Down Dog
  • High Lunge
  • Plank Pose with a Twist
  • Goddess Pose with a Twist
  • Wide-Legged Standing Forward Bend
  • Pyramid Pose
  • Twisting Triangle
  • Happy Baby Pose
  • Reclining Spinal Twist
  • Corpse Pose
Practicing anyone of these poses or string them in a sequence and you'll find it to be beneficial. Make sure you breathe deeply while performing each pose especially those that include twisting motion. You'll want to practice the above poses at least every other day to give your back the self-care and self-love it needs and deserves.
